    <description><![CDATA[<p>There is a reason why it is not said to delete everything but to leave files on the server.<br />
<br />
First, you do not need to install activeCollab because it is already installed. Make sure that config/config.php is writable by the upgrade script and that you are using your old config file.</p>]]></description>

    <description><![CDATA[<p>I took copies of the following:<br />
  activecollab/config/config.php<br />
  activecollab/upload/all files<br />
  activecollab/public/files/all files<br />
<br />
and then deleted all of the files in the aC directory. I then uploaded all of the 0.7 files and restored:<br />
  activecollab/config/config.php<br />
  activecollab/upload/all files<br />
  activecollab/public/files/all files<br />
<br />
On attempting to login to activeCollab I immediately got the message:<br />
&quot;activeCollab is not installed. Please redirect your browser to public/install folder and follow installation procedure&quot;<br />
<br />
I then attempted to follow the installation procedure and all went well until the end when I got the message:<br />
&quot;Failed to import database construction. MySQL said: Table 'ac_administration_tools' already exists&quot;.<br />
<br />
Any suggestions?<br />
